
DECKS & DAGGERS is a Deck-Building RPG Card Game where you venture down into the dungeons to slay monsters and collect treasure.

This game is just OK. It's not terribly deep, but it's very easy to understand and get into and runs well. The RNG is not nearly as bad as the reviews would lead you to believe. Skill plays a large part of your success. There are interesting decisions to be made on nearly every round. A hand of 5 cards is dealt each round and you need to deal with 4 of them. After that, another 4 cards are drawn and the process repeats until the deck is empty. It's very easy to understand without feeling overwhelmed. The decisions you make will need to maximize the effect your cards (minimize overdamage, overhealing, maximize AoE damage, etc.) while balancing your resources (your health, available slots, the card you leave up between rounds, etc.). It is not terribly deep, but there is some strategy there. There is also an option to redraw all cards at the expense of health which adds a decision point. There are (at least) two additional characters you will play with completely different decks which present a different style. Unfortunately, your deck really doesn't change all that much. There just aren't very many cards that you can buy. Most of them are just upgrades of cards in your starting deck. Some are mildly different, but there's nothing there that will dramatically affect how you play.
Worth the cost of a movie ticket.

This is an incredibly fun and addicting game! I grabbed the demo on itch and was immediately hooked! It's got the fast decky combat from Slay the Spire, but instead of a Roguelike we've got an actual story going on. There's only one shared deck for monsters and cards, so you can get hosed by the randomization, but it's incredibly fun to work out the puzzley nature of the combat. There's a couple oddities, like how shields are better than weapons, since a weapon disappears after dealing any damage, while a shield stays until its health is gone, but overall I've been having a blast! There's also an annoying bug on upgrade where it's possible to apply it to itself. But this game is worth your time and money, it's really charming!
